, including all inherited members.
__attribute__((noreturn)) block_forever() | NovaProgram | [inline, protected] |
_cap_ | CapAllocator< NovaProgram > | [static] |
_cap_block | NovaProgram | [protected] |
_cap_order | CapAllocator< NovaProgram > | [static] |
_cap_start | CapAllocator< NovaProgram > | [static] |
_console_data | ProgramConsole | [protected] |
_free_phys | NovaProgram | [protected] |
_free_virt | NovaProgram | [protected] |
_hip | NovaProgram | [protected] |
_vga_console | ProgramConsole | [protected] |
_vga_regs | ProgramConsole | [protected] |
_virt_phys | NovaProgram | [protected] |
add_mappings(Utcb *utcb, unsigned long addr, unsigned long size, unsigned long hotspot, unsigned rights) | BaseProgram | [inline, static] |
alloc_cap(unsigned num=1) | ab::DummyFS | [inline] |
NovaProgram::alloc_cap(unsigned count=1) | CapAllocator< NovaProgram > | [inline, static] |
alloc_crd() | ab::DummyFS | [inline] |
alloc_utcb() | NovaProgram | [inline, protected] |
CapAllocator(unsigned long __cap_, unsigned long __cap_start, unsigned long __cap_order) | CapAllocator< NovaProgram > | [inline] |
console_init(const char *name) | ProgramConsole | [inline, protected] |
create_ec_helper(C *tls, unsigned cpunr, unsigned excbase, Utcb **utcb_out=0, void *func=0, unsigned cap=alloc_cap()) | NovaProgram | [inline, protected] |
dealloc_cap(unsigned cap, unsigned count=1) | CapAllocator< NovaProgram > | [inline, static] |
exit(const char *msg) | NovaProgram | [inline, static] |
init(Hip *hip) | NovaProgram | [inline, protected] |
init_mem(Hip *hip) | NovaProgram | [inline, protected] |
init_service() | ab::DummyFS | [inline] |
mycpu() | BaseProgram | [inline, static] |
myutcb(unsigned long esp=0) | BaseProgram | [inline, static] |
NovaProgram() | NovaProgram | [inline] |
portal_func(Utcb &utcb, Utcb::Frame &input, bool &free_cap) | ab::DummyFS | [inline, static] |
putc(void *data, int value) | ProgramConsole | [inline, protected, static] |
request_mapping(char *start, unsigned long size, unsigned long hotspot) | BaseProgram | [inline, static] |
revoke_all_mem(void *address, unsigned long size, unsigned rights, bool myself) | BaseProgram | [inline, static] |
run(Utcb *utcb, Hip *hip) | ab::DummyFS | [inline] |
stack_size | BaseProgram | [static] |
stack_size_shift | BaseProgram | [static] |
use_filesystem(Utcb *utcb, Hip *hip) | ab::DummyFS | [inline] |